Austrian electric carmaker DEUS has unveiled its Vayanne electric hypercar at the New York International Auto Show. The high-performance luxury electric vehicle (EV) is the result of a collaboration between DEUS Automobiles, Italdesign, and Williams Advanced Engineering.
Part of the partnership was the shared goal of producing the first electric vehicle in automotive history to cross the 2,200 horsepower mark, while still delivering a comfortable and luxurious ride, outstanding performance figures and offering daily usability in the electric hypercar class.

The slick-looking Vayanne with its beautiful curves has a ground clearance of 12 cm (4.7 inches) for maximum aerodynamic efficiency yet features useable storage space for practicality.
What will impress is the performance, with the Vayanne hitting 0-62mph (0-100kph) in just 1.99 seconds and offering a top speed of 248mph (400kph).

The production version of the DEUS Vayanne will feature technical support from Italdesign and Williams Advanced Engineering. Williams Advanced Engineering, who recently partnered with Nyobolt to develop next generation of battery-powered automotive powertrains, and Italdesign are no strangers to collaboration. They announced a partnership in 2021 for a high performance and flexible electric vehicle platform called EVX.

The rolling chassis utilised on the Vayanne features Williams Advanced Engineering’s expertise in electrification, weight reduction, innovative chassis structures and vehicle and system integration.

DEUS’ Vayanne joins a growing list of electric hypercars on the way including the Automobili Pininfarina Battista, Lotus Evija, Rimac Nevera and Hispano Suiza Carmen Boulogne.
While these cars are out of most people’s grasp, they are helping to push design and technology, which will potentially filter down to everyday electric cars to deliver better performance and efficiency.
First deliveries of the DEUS Vayanne are expected in 2025.
